सनातन उवाच । अथ व्रतानि द्वादश्याः कथयामि तवानघ । यानि कृत्वा नरो लोके विष्णोः प्रियतरो भवेत् ॥ १ ॥
sanātana uvāca | atha vratāni dvādaśyāḥ kathayāmi tavānagha | yāni kṛtvā naro loke viṣṇoḥ priyataro bhavet || 1 ||
Санатана сказал: Ныне, о безгрешный, я поведаю тебе об обетах, соблюдаемых в Двадаши (двенадцатый лунный день); исполняя их, человек в этом мире становится ещё более дорог Вишну.
